Job Summary
Liberty Buick is seeking a customer-focused and results-driven Sales Associate – Live Chat Support to engage with online visitors, answer inquiries, and help convert website traffic into dealership appointments and sales opportunities. The ideal candidate has excellent written communication skills, a positive attitude, and the ability to provide exceptional customer service in a fast-paced environment.
Key Responsibilities
- Respond promptly and professionally to customer inquiries via live chat.
- Assist customers with questions about new and pre-owned vehicle inventory, pricing, financing, promotions, and dealership services.
- Qualify leads by gathering customer information and identifying their vehicle needs.
- Schedule sales appointments for customers with dealership sales consultants.
- Follow up with online leads through chat, email, text, or phone as appropriate.
- Maintain accurate customer records and interaction notes in the dealership's CRM system.
- Provide accurate information while ensuring a positive and engaging customer experience.
- Collaborate with the sales, finance, and service departments to address customer needs.
- Meet or exceed lead response time, appointment-setting, and customer satisfaction goals.
- Stay up to date on current vehicle models, features, incentives, and dealership promotions.
